Grammar

The same as

Do I have to use possesive pronoun or not after as in the following sentence?

I have the same opinion as Mary or
I have the same opinion as Mary's or
I have the same opinion as Mary des or
I have the same opinion as her or
I have the same opinion as hers?
  

Top answer

1 ,3 and 4 are ok. The versions with the possesives (Mary's and hers) would correspond to My opinion is the same as Mary's (hers).
